México

  • Presidente:Andres Manuel Lopez Obrador
  • Presidente do Senado:Olga Sánchez Cordero
  • Capital:Mexico City (Distrito Federal)
  • Línguas:Spanish only 92.7%, Spanish and indigenous languages 5.7%, indigenous only 0.8%, unspecified 0.8% note: indigenous languages include various Mayan, Nahuatl, and other regional languages (2005)
  • Governo
  • Estatísticas Nacionais Oficias
  • População, pessoas:128.927.016 (2024)
  • Área, km2:1.943.950
  • PIB per capita, US$:11.497 (2022)
  • PIB, bilhões em US$ atuais:1.465,9 (2022)
  • Índice de GINI:43,5 (2022)

      This dataset contains environmental asset accounts for mineral and energy resources, describing the quantities of stocks in physical units (barrels in case of oil, cubic meters in case of gas, and tonnes in case of minerals) of these resources and the changes in stocks (flows) over accounting periods due to additions (discoveries, upward reappraisals, reclassifications) and reductions (extraction, downward reappraisals, reclassifications).
